All right, guys, here's what I really want you to understand before we get into this. Most personal growth practices, they work on one, maybe two dimensions of transformation. Meditation, for example, changes your relationship with your thoughts. Therapy can help you understand and process your emotions. Visualization helps you develop a relationship with a future that hasn't happened yet. Prayer connects you to something greater than yourself, but journaling is unique because it can do almost all of these things at the same time. Journaling recruits nearly the entire transformational system at once, and all you need is a pen and a piece of paper. That's why I think this practice is so ridiculously underestimated. So I'm gonna give you 5 different unlocks that journaling facilitates, which is why I think journaling may be one of the most powerful personal growth practices ever, and then I'm gonna show you exactly how to do it. So unlock number 1, journaling unlocks access to the subconscious mind. So the first reason journaling is so powerful is that by writing with your hand, you're slowing down your thought process so that you can gain access to the real information that sits behind the speed of your mind.
